Spurs too sharp for QPR

There is just one Premier League encounter on Sunday to preview as Tottenham host QPR in a London derby at White Hart Lane.

Harry Redknapp’s Spurs go into the game looking to extend their unbeaten run to seven matches following defeats to Manchester United and City in their opening two matches of the Premier League campaign.

Indeed they have picked up 16 points from their opening eight matches, which is their joint-best start to a Premier League season and they will hope to improve on that this weekend.

Redknapp’s side, who have not lost a London derby in the league on home soil in 16 matches, also have history on their side having done the double over the R’s when they were last in the Premier League back in the 1995-96 season.

Spurs could have Williams Gallas back in the side if he passes a fitness test, while Steven Pienaar is in line to make his first appearance of the season, but Tom Huddlestone, Michael Dawson and Ledley King are still out.

Neil Warnock’s R’s make the 13-mile trip across the Capital boosted by last Sunday’s 1-0 derby win against Chelsea in a controversial clash at Loftus Road.

QPR’s last all-London clash away from home resulted in a 6-0 thrashing at Fulham, but they have also won on the road at Everton and Wolves this season so should not be underestimated by Spurs.

Warnock will hope to have defenders Danny Gabbidon and Armand Traore available following their recovery from respective knee and thigh complaints in the past week.
